BE A Part of World Book Night! – How would you like the opportunity to give 20 Free Books to your favorite school, hospital, charity, community center or any group of “reluctant readers”? You will have that opportunity if you sign up as a book giver for World Book Night to be held April 23, 2012. World Book Night was started in the U.K. last year to bring the love of books to people everywhere. This is the first year that U.S. booksellers, libraries and book lovers can participate. You can enroll and learn more about the event by going to www.worldbooknight.org and registering as a book giver. When you register, you’ll be given a selection of thirty titles. Make your selection of your top three, and indicate why you chose those titles and where you want to distribute the books. The books will be available at the store for pick up by April 16th.
